Your touchInterrupt T0 and T3 are both assigned to 15
Touch 0 = IO 4
Touch 1 = IO 00 ( may not be available)
Touch 2 = IO 2
Touch 3 = IO 15
Touch 4 = IO 13
Touch 5 = IO 12
Touch 6 = IO 14
Touch 7 = IO 27
Touch 8 = IO 33
Touch 9 = IO 32
